It's designed for professionals who want to align their careers with their values. HOST: That sounds fascinating. Could you share some current trends in ethical investing related to animal rights? GUEST: Sure, there's a growing demand for transparency in supply chains, particularly in industries like farming and fashion. Investors are also looking at companies' commitment to animal welfare policies. HOST: Interesting. And what challenges do you see in this field or when teaching this subject? GUEST: One challenge is the lack of standardized reporting on animal welfare issues. This makes it difficult for investors to assess a company's ethical practices. HOST: That's a valid point. Looking ahead, where do you see the future of ethical investing in relation to animal rights? GUEST: I believe we'll see increased regulation and more pressure on companies to improve their animal welfare standards. This will create opportunities for ethical investors.
